5 March 2026
Written question
To ask the Secretary of State for Business and Trade, what steps he is taking to increase levels of trade with India.
Source: Commons
12 March 2026
Answer
I am delighted to say that we are deepening our trading relationship with India through the UK India Free Trade Agreement, which is estimated to boost UK GDP by £4.8bn, increase wages by £2.2bn, and grow bilateral trade by £25.5bn each year in the long ru...
